NYPD report claims record-low shootings and historic drops in subway and retail crime

NEW YORK, NY – New York City recorded the fewest shooting incidents and shooting victims in its history through the first 11 months of the year, according to new NYPD data released Monday.

The department tallied 652 shootings and 812 shooting victims from January through November, the lowest totals since records began.

Murders also hit an all-time low for November, with just 16 citywide — none in Queens or Staten Island — marking a 46.6 percent drop from last year…
